2027: We Are Already Facing Confusion – Dalung Criticizes Opposition Coalition

The former Minister of Sports and Youth Development, Solomon Dalung, has accused the opposition coalition of shortchanging Nigerians’ expectations.

Dalung was quoted to have said this in an interview on Friday, when he featured as a guest on Arise Television’s ‘Morning Show’.

He lamented that the coalition that would have saved Nigeria in the 2027 general elections has been overtaken by greed.

The split among opposition leaders dashed Nigerians’ expectations, he said.

The former minister said: “Greed has taken over. Then you see the flowering of individual ambition and interest, and the list of presidential candidates seems endless.

“The opposition political elites are more interested in their personal ambition to access power and that is why they are fragmented from one political party to the other.

“Nigeria has reverted to the politics of the First Republic where regions had their own political parties. The election is already split on those lines, since almost all the zones have presidential hopefuls.

“So ultimately in 2027 we might have a serious confusion as we move forward to election, because everybody now is going to hold on to his region. The candidates will focus on votes from their respective regions.”
